“Little Van Goghs” is a charity project of our Fund, which aims to teach IDP children to draw pictures, discover their talent as painters and immerse themselves in the atmosphere of creativity. 

Recently, the first group of 11 children has completed the course of our “Little Van Goghs” school.

Each student of our school painted at least 2 amazing pictures. During these four weeks, the children were completely immersed in the creative atmosphere, made new friends, and most importantly, they received a lot of positive emotions and enjoyed the lessons. 

We believe that drawing helps children visually express their feelings and emotions, reduce stress, and distract them from negative thoughts and feelings.

Such charitable projects help our children to develop, believe in a bright future, and realize their own potential.
